When you call for a repair estimate, costs depend on the specific structural issues we find. Factors like the height of your chimney, the extent of masonry damage, and whether the flue liner requires partial or full replacement play a big role. If we need specialized scaffolding or specific matching bricks to maintain your home’s look, that impacts the labor and materials involved. Sometimes, depending on the cause of the damage. Sudden events like storms or lightning might be covered. Wear and tear or neglect usually isn't. You'll want to check your specific policy and discuss the details with your insurance provider.
